manual testing jobs - Knowing The Best For You

Importance of Software Testing in the IT Industry


Introduction and Importance

Software development companies dedicate a considerable quantity of means and manpower for the development of apps In line with specifications specified by enterprises or persons. On the other hand, subsequent to development of these purposes/software, companies are necessary to make sure that these kinds of software/programs complete in accordance Using the customer's requirements. To make certain that any and all bugs during the software are determined just before the deployment, many testing strategies are applied because of the IT industry. The importance of This is certainly straight connected with the flexibility of software to measure nearly its possible. If the new software is unable to carry out the process it absolutely was made for, the shopper might confront critical losses because of stoppage of labor in addition to adversely have an effect on the business enterprise of the software development business. The scope of such procedures is always to aid identification of an issue from the software, repairing of these types of challenges will not be within in the scope of software testing. Several of the primary methodologies executed by companies within the IT industry incorporate Normal, Load, Functional and Regression Testing.

Typical Testing

This refers to the basic tests performed on software/apps to make sure the performance of recently developed software. A number of the prevalent tests involved as section of standard High quality Assurance techniques are World-wide-web efficiency and usefulness testing. The internet general performance testing method is usually engaged in analyzing the web overall performance of a web-based mostly software software or an internet site. Usability testing is usually a mainly subjective approach, which ensures that the software is able to remaining used proficiently in a offered set of situations. The function is usually to discover the final functioning capacity of the software/application getting analyzed and that can help builders decide a number of the areas of advancement for the software. A software development firm normally performs normal testing of software/apps in conjunction with other additional State-of-the-art procedures making sure that the software conforms into the pre-defined operational capabilities specified via the shopper/user group.

Load Testing

The load testing procedure simulates operating conditions of the software/application throughout periods of greater/regular load to gauge the impact of this kind of modifications around the working from the software/application. This isn't the same as stress testing, for the reason that load testing checks the operational abilities in the event of both normal load and high load conditions, while stress testing tries to induce glitches in typical operations by using increased procedure load. This is often considered to be a form of non-functional testing, which happens to be carried out by software development companies to gauge the multi-person aid abilities of the applying.

To be a usually used practice in the software industry, its certain goals are extensively disputed as well as the phrase is usually utilized in conjunctions with volume, reliability, software performance and concurrency testing. By making use of load testing, developers can attempt to determine the reason for gradual effectiveness of software. The widespread motives for such slow response typically contain load balancing among a number of servers, client-side processing, network congestion/latency, accessible database support and/or bugs in the applying server(s) or software. The usage of load testing is recommended for software/purposes, which are subjected to SLA (service level arrangement) for ensuring that the software is capable of supporting numerous customers. As being the technique simulates an increase in method load by using multiple virtual users, various software are now available to execute load testing. Many of the major load-testing applications employed by builders globally are IBM Rational General performance Tester, Apache JMeter, LoadRunner etcetera. Also, a load testing Device typically favored by software testing companies in India is on the market as Section of the Visual Studio Final Edition of Microsoft.

Functional Testing

This sort of testing is really a kind of black-box testing based on the technical specs on the software components remaining analyzed. The features of certain elements of the software are feeding inputs and examining the output As a result acquired. In functional testing, The interior construction of This system is seldom thought of for this reason, it is classified for a variety of black-box testing. The true secret actions linked to functional testing include identification of capabilities, which the software is expected to accomplish, generation of input data As outlined by specs of the discovered features, determining output dependant on the specs of those capabilities, executing the examination scenario accompanied by comparison with the received output vs. the anticipated output. Functional testing will not be the same as method testing as technique testing consists of validation of a application compared to the published process or consumer requirements, Whilst, functional testing is completed by checking a application with respect to established requirements and obtainable structure paperwork for the software/programs.

Regression Testing

The regression testing refers to any sort of software testing, which makes an attempt to identify bugs, which might be current in possibly the functional or maybe the non-functional regions of a method subsequent to creating modifications for example configuration and patch modifications. The real key purpose of regression testing is to make certain that using a patch or update won't cause the introduction of a brand new bug into the prevailing method. On top of that, regression testing allows make certain that the variations in one portion in the software usually do not induce changes in An additional A part of the software's code. A few of the normally applied regression testing techniques include things like the use of previously tests to check for alterations in plan Procedure as well as the look for of any Formerly fastened bugs, which had re-emerged subsequent to introduction of The brand new code. Fixed bugs in software normally re-arise and regression testing is among the primary methods making sure that these types of re-emergence is discovered and easily managed just before any Long lasting harm takes place. Software development companies frequently conduct regression testing of software/apps after any transform in coding such as utilization of patches etcetera. to make certain that the operation of the application is unimpaired. These repetitive testing is often automatic by utilizing an exterior tool for example Bamboo, TeamCity, Jenkins, Hudson, Tinderbox or BuildBot. Such a testing is usually done by the QA crew in the event of leading software development companies, however, smaller sized companies are often engaged in outsourcing this sort of expert services to companies specializing in the field of software QA and testing.

What is Future?

As new technologies emerge, far more testing procedures are now being formulated and executed by organizations all around the world in order that new software execute As outlined by their prerequisites and specifications even if strain or when supplemental functionality is launched to the software. The rising testing options, that happen to be driven by new technology, are made to decrease the time and methods required for testing so that you can streamline the quality Regulate / high-quality assurance solutions connected with software development. Some supplemental types of testing, which can be at the moment Employed in the software industry are white box testing, method testing, non-functional testing, acceptance testing and integration testing. Every of those testing was developed to determine and solve software/software limits in a specific set of situations; for this reason They are really useful for software testing completed in the event of unique high quality assurance and testing processes.

 

Here's The Necessities Of Software Testing Jobs!


Software bugs are not just bothersome but they're able to turn out earning a hole inside your pockets too. They are often expensive, costing companies a lot of rupees in correcting it, in lawful issues and low revenue. These software problems might be The rationale guiding Actual physical destruction and, during the worst scenario, fatalities.

This is where software testing comes into the picture and saves our systems and information from falling apart. Software testing has grown as one of many essential areas of software development everyday living cycle. Now, enterprises are spending huge amounts of money in developing software that is defect free.

Careers in Software Testing

The at any time evolving industry of software testing generally is a good vocation possibility major of deserving things to consider! Now, candidates with software testing techniques absolutely are a scorching commodity within the IT market. The task market place is flooded with software testing jobs, irrespective of the location and encounter bracket.

Moreover, software testing companies are from the enlargement method and so are commonly seeking competent folks considering pursuing a profession in testing and quality assurance. Careers During this industry are Individually gratifying and expansion oriented, but they are not for everyone. A job in testing calls for a lot of labor, commitment and passion.

From being testing govt, you can shift to better positions like senior take a look at engineer, examination bring about check manager or simply can work for a QA direct or QA manager. Testers deal with a variety of testing instruments. The options accessible are bounteous

Significant Areas for Software Testers

Testers are substantial in need within the present financial circumstance are purchase important positions in corporations. Let's determine What exactly are the key locations that testers need to aim so as to transfer up the corporate ladder.

Industry Knowledge

Robust knowledge in area place of application raises the employability of the testing pros. You'll find domains like BFSI, telecom, healthcare, and producing, embedded etc. More, you will find different varieties of certification programs accessible pertaining to every of those domains.

Automation Testing Tool Knowledge

At present, There's a major desire for automation and functionality testers. A strong grip around scripting languages of such equipment is fundamental need in succeeding in examination automation.

Communication Skills

Acquiring successful communication techniques are essential for every single occupation profile. Testers are necessary to document so a lot of things like take a look at circumstances, test tactics, bug studies, and so on. Also, They may be necessary to quickly interact with builders (in case of any requirements or bugs challenge) and so excellent verbal and written interaction is critical to succeed in testing jobs.

Certifications

QAI, ASQ, ISQTB and many others., you can find bunch of other institutes that are featuring testing certifications. These certifications can really make it easier to in securing a occupation within your decision. Additional, there are actually managerial certifications also offered, which can support the testers to move up the Experienced ladder.

Extensive Technical Knowledge

A competent software tester should have superior technological expertise. A good knowledge in parts like MS Place of work, Open Office environment and so on and testing resources like QTP, Loadrunner in manual testing jobs conjunction with audio idea of application less than examination are must have capabilities of software tester.

 

Work From your home Jobs (WFH Jobs): Work Easily


It is often explained that working from your home is equivalent to Performing at your personal protection and comfort. But, the problem is whether it is a legit option or not mainly because within the jet-established world you and I reside in instructions and dictates many insistence on not believing every single person and detail that we run into. Each day, there are actually stories during the information about scams and falsified work possibilities. The formulated technological innovation allows you to locate a profession, even following remaining confined on the four partitions of your property due to numerous causes, be it just about anything connected with your well being or a thing to do using your option to work from an area you are able to simply call your personal but lots of a occasions, these alternatives is usually a wrestle to attain. As a result, there are lots of startups or Digital application software which eliminates this blinded hindsight and thus producing you get paid comfortably.

Things you need to have if you want to start out Operating from the house, probably instantly:

- The At first point you might want to have even when you find yourself just pondering applying for work from home internships or portion-time or full-time jobs is really an Connection to the internet, preferably wi-fi network link so you Really don't miss significant e-mails for intern-views. Even to only seek for jobs, you require World-wide-web since the corporation, if serious about your software, will Get in touch with you by e-mail 1st so which they can ask for a sample of the work or talk to you to deliver your resume or put in place a day for your telephonic interview.

- The 2nd thing you require will not be a facility, but an attribute of your personality and that is audio ability and knowledge about the class of The task you happen to be implementing for. Talent comes in the list of Main specifications. A work from your home job is generally your 1st work or your very first paid out internship, Hence the memory connected to it is vitally Distinctive and because you are at the initial stages of the occupation, You may have to battle along with the battle is not any distinctive than battling for pursuing any career which requires in-Business office attendance. Your levels, your qualification, as well as your individuality will Participate in a crucial purpose in all situations.

- You will find three options for you when you are attempting to acquire a work from home position and infrequently, you could go with semi-proficient jobs that may be attained with a skill you have not aced nonetheless. Intermediate or rookie stage passions and qualifications may also get you jobs from which you'll receive encounter and master lots.

- The Digital world of jobs doesn't discriminate or differentiate a lot concerning skilled and unskilled aspirants. There is likely to be conditions when candidates have not completed any certification program or they remain grappling to uncover their energy. The great point is that the Digital world includes a place for you even at your worst. You merely should take the first step and also have the willingness to find out from the most essential factors.

Read more information on remote qa jobs, hocus pocus, rodrigo blankenship, software testing, rex orange county, wfh jobs, manual testing jobs, software testing jobs, halloween ends & liga mx Visit the website softwaretestingsapiens.com.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“manual testing jobs - Knowing The Best For You”

Leave a Reply

Gravatar